Amazon Prime Video plans to integrate Amazon MX Player into its platform. This move follows Amazon’s acquisition of certain MX Player assets in 2024. Those assets were later combined with Amazon miniTV to form Amazon MX Player.
The company states this integration will create India’s largest streaming destination. It will offer both free and paid exclusive and original content. Users will access Subscription Video on Demand (SVOD), Advertising Video on Demand (AVOD), Transactional Video on Demand (TVOD), and add-on subscriptions on a single platform.
Prime Video’s premium subscription service will combine with Amazon MX Player’s ad-supported access. This provides a unified experience for viewers.
Integration Timeline
The combined service will launch in the coming months. Amazon issued a statement confirming the details. “Amazon MX Player will join Prime Video,” the company said. “This brings India’s largest collection of exclusive and original content under free and paid streaming to one place.”
The integration aims to deliver a mixed entertainment experience. Prime members can watch originals and exclusives on various devices. They will have options to view with or without ads.
Free users retain access to AVOD content. They will also get easy options to subscribe to Prime.

Transition Plan Details
Under the transition plan, the Amazon MX Player app on Android continues as a free AVOD platform. It will include Prime Video’s new look and subscription options for users.
On iOS, living room devices, and web platforms, MX Player users will redirect to Prime Video. Both services’ content, including free AVOD programming, will be available there.
Amazon emphasized the Android app’s widespread reach across India. It remains key for AVOD business growth and future subscription upgrades.
Content Expansion
Prime Video currently offers a mix of international and local premium content. Amazon MX Player has built a large audience with original series, reality programming, micro dramas, and dubbed international content.
